Description:
A rare and highly sought-after Burgundy Aligoté from Domaine Leroy, crafted biodynamically with remarkable precision and depth. The 2014 vintage shows vibrant citrus, green apple, white flowers, and pronounced mineral character layered with subtle oak spice and a silky texture. Despite being an Aligoté, it delivers unusual concentration, complexity, and length, combining freshness with refined richness and elegant persistence.

TASTING NOTES
- Nose - Aromas of citrus zest, green apple, white peach, floral notes, crushed stone, hazelnut, and delicate oak spice.
- Taste - Medium-bodied and layered with lemon, pear, stone fruit, saline minerality, and vibrant acidity balanced by a rounded, silky texture. Dense yet precise with impressive depth for Aligoté.
- Finish - Long, crisp, and mineral-driven with lingering citrus, subtle nuttiness, and elegant persistence.
